Transaction 86873506a206c6fe1179fefbf352794f0caa586e8bb3793855bc7f5cf42448a7
1 Input
1 Output
-
86873506a206c6fe1179fefbf352794f0caa586e8bb3793855bc7f5cf42448a7:0
- value
- 700000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 54ec46d31bc19d40ce232c51ebda74dde2c91d27 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18k2ouRRU14gou1nPQDgmDURKaSt6MeT7p